> When Rx queue worked in vectorized mode and rxd <= 512, under traffic of
> high PPS rate, testpmd often start and receive packets of rxd without
> further growth.
> 
> Testpmd started with rxq flush which tried to rx MAX_PKT_BURST(512)
> packets and drop. When Rx burst size >= Rx queue size, all descriptors
> in used queue consumed without rearm, device can't receive more packets.
> The next Rx burst returned at once since no used descriptors found,
> rearm logic was skipped, rx vq kept in starving state.
> 
> To avoid rx vq starving, this patch always check the available queue,
> rearm if needed even no used descriptor reported by device.
